Search Engine Shortcut
You can use the address bar to set up a shortcut to search the Help Center.
Chrome
- Open Chrome.
- At the top right, select More and then Settings.
- On the left, select Search engine and then Manage search engines and site search.
- Scroll down to Site search and click Add
- Name: ByWater Help Center
- Shortcut: kb (or whatever term is easy for you to remember)
- URL: https://help.bywatersolutions.com/portal/en/kb/search/%s
- click add
Firefox
- Open Firefox.
- Click More and select Settings (or Preferences, in some cases).
- Click Search on the left panel.
- Scroll down to Search Shortcuts.
- Click Add
- Search Engine Name: ByWater Help Center
- URL https://help.bywatersolutions.com/portal/en/kb/search/%s
- Keyword kb (or whatever term is easy for you to remember)
- Click Add Engine
